A Compatibility Guide for Aquarius

Are you an Aquarian, or do you have a friend, relative or partner born under that sign? You must know one – they are among the friendliest in the zodiac!

 Aquarius Sun with Aries Sun

This is a dynamic combination, very active and quick-moving.  Aries moves fast physically, and Aquarius thinks at the speed of light.  They both have leadership qualities, so can initiate projects and get things going, though they may vie for top dog.  Never a dull moment!

Aquarius Sun with Taurus Sun

There could be some dissonance, especially speedwise, with these two.  Aquarians like quick results, and Taureans don’t like to be pushed.  They are both strong willed, so may run into problems if their wills are not flowing in the same direction.  But, as with all squared signs, they can rise above their differences and create something quite progressive and talented between them.

Aquarius Sun with Gemini Sun****

This is another good combination, with much communication.  There can be a great deal of excitement generated between these two, as well as telepathy.  The Aquarian may tend to lead in the relationship.  These two could conduct much of their relationship online, or at least meet that way!

Aquarius Sun with Cancerian Sun

This is not a natural pairing, and these two may struggle to find common ground.  The Cancerian’s natural habitat is emotion and instinct (Water) and the Aquarian lives on a plane of intellect (Air) and intuition (Uranus).  If one of them has the Ascendant in the other’s Sun sign, that can give the relationship some common ground.  Living designs could also be difficult to reconcile, in that Cancerians like to collect or hoard, and Aquarians like to streamline.

Aquarius Sun with Leo Sun

These two are opposites, and therefore can be complementary and create a whole.  At a lower level of interaction, there can be tension, but the relationship is worth working at.  Aquarius understands group work, and Leo understands how to maintain individuality within a group, so they may find themselves working in society for the common good.  They have a hotline to each other.  Leo admires the Aquarian cool, and Aquarius admires the Leo flair.

Aquarius Sun with Virgo Sun

These two may not have a great deal in common, but socially they both like to keep a little bit of distance, so will respect each other’s boundaries.  Each can see the other as cool, in different ways.  Aquarius may be regarded as cool, as in hip, and Virgo may admire that.  Virgo can be cool and efficient, and Aquarius may admire that, and see Virgo as a valuable ally.  Both are idealistic signs, in different ways, and in a group or in teamwork their friendship can especially flourish.

Aquarius Sun with Libra Sun****

This is one of those ideal matches, both Air signs, understanding each other through mental communication of the lower mind (rational exchange of ideas) and the higher mind (through telepathy).  These two can be truly in tune with each other.  If in a group of friends, a working group or team mates, the Aquarian may take charge of overall organization and Libra may connect with each member of the group through a one-to-one heart connection, thus both contributing their strengths.  This is a good partnership for setting up groups and workshops together.

Aquarius  Sun with Scorpio Sun

Traditionally, as this is a squared relationship, there can be a great deal of tension.  For example, they may both claim that they are always right!  That can create moments or days of stand offs, unless one or both have a more easy going Ascendant or Moon.  On a higher level, however, squared Suns can overcome all odds.

Aquarius Sun with Sagittarius Sun

This can be a lovely combination, with both signs tending to be positive thinkers.  It can be very dynamic, with a great deal of potential and achievement.  It is also a very high energy relationship, which may exhaust others in their company.  Humour may be very prominent in this pairing, and there are always surprises round the corner for these two.

Aquarius Sun with Capricorn Sun

As neighbouring signs, they may have a great deal in common.  At one time they were both ruled by Saturn, but now Aquarius is ruled by Uranus, and personalities born under Aquarius can be very different and individualistic.  As long as the Aquarian has an understanding of the traditional values of Capricorn, and the worth of some of its enduring values, the partnership may work. It may also require the Capricorn to keep up with technology and social media, to aid communication.

Aquarius Sun with Aquarius Sun

As same signs, these two can understand each other perfectly.  Moreover, as Aquarians, they can be super-telepathic between themselves, like twins.  If both are focussed on the future, as is characteristic of Aquarians, they can achieve startling results, and leave others standing.  Their joint lifestyle could be quite unconventional.  Two Aquarians together can lead a new movement, or a humanitarian mission.

Aquarius Sun with Pisces Sun

As neighbouring signs, these two may have planets in each other’s signs, which will assist understanding.  Both are intuitive: Aquarius in a mental way, and Pisces in an emotional empathetic way.  As a union, they can be quite evolved, if they are using their higher faculties, and the potential of their ruling planets Uranus and Neptune.  This can make for a very interesting life together, full of mystery and wonder!

Aspects

Tomorrow a tide turns, with Jupiter going retrograde.  Progress in some area of your life may plateau, with a need for reworking or researching some background. Jupiter went retrograde on 8th January last year, if you would like to consult your diary for its effect.  With Jupiter being in Libra, it may concern a relationship in your life.  Perhaps you need to look at your own growth, as a key to the next step in the growth of the relationship.  Jupiter is retrograde until June, so this is a fairly long term process of discovery.

On Tuesday (7th) Mercury enters Aquarius.  It could be that you have gone as far as you can with patient, methodical thought on an issue, and it is time to turn up your thoughts an octave and bring more originality into your thinking.  Mercury will be travelling very rapidly through Aquarius, spending only 18 days there (leaving for Pisces on 25th).  So make the most of this window of mental stimulus, when ideas may come out of the blue and future vision will be more easily accessed.

That capacity for originality and invention is given an extra boost on Thursday (9th) when the Sun in Aquarius sextiles Uranus.  Those scientifically inclined may make some useful discoveries, while if more creatively inclined your own art could surprise you.  This aspect also favours networking, and group consciousness.

Friday (10th) is also an excellent day for socializing, with Mercury sextile Venus.  It’s great for dining out,  philosophizing in cafes, diplomatic meetings, and artistic and literary endeavours, or for combining all of those.  It’s a calm, contented, feelgood vibe.

Towards the end of the day you may be feeling a little of the tension of the upcoming Full Moon in Leo which occurs in the early hours of Saturday (11th), so make hay on Friday and seize the gifts of the day.  The Full Moon is also an Eclipse, so may be more powerful than most: it will stimulate creativity and individuality.
